SAP SSFCOMP_SET_SPOOL_ATTRIBUTES Function Module for









SSFCOMP_SET_SPOOL_ATTRIBUTES is a standard ssfcomp set spool attributes SAP function module available within SAP R/3 or S/4 Hana systems, depending on your version and release level. Function Group: STXBC
Program Name: SAPLSTXBC
Main Program: SAPLSTXBC
Appliation area:
Release date: N/A
Mode(Normal, Remote etc): Normal Function Module
Update:



Function SSFCOMP_SET_SPOOL_ATTRIBUTES pattern details

In-order to call this FM within your sap programs, simply using the below ABAP pattern details to trigger the function call...or see the full ABAP code listing at the end of this article. You can simply cut and paste this code into your ABAP progrom as it is, including variable declarations.
CALL FUNCTION 'SSFCOMP_SET_SPOOL_ATTRIBUTES'"
EXPORTING
SPOOLATTR = "Spool: Device Description Entries

EXCEPTIONS
ERROR = 1
.



IMPORTING Parameters details for SSFCOMP_SET_SPOOL_ATTRIBUTES

SPOOLATTR - Spool: Device Description Entries

Data type: TRSPOATTR
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

EXCEPTIONS details

ERROR -

Data type:
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es
